In 2023, the UK's import of finished products of iron and steel wire, snares, traps stood at a value of 30.7 million kilograms. Forecasted data from 2024 onwards indicates a consistent year-on-year decline in import volume, moving from 29.886 million kilograms in 2024 to 26.91 million kilograms by 2028. This downward trend reflects a Compound Annual Growth Rate (CAGR) of approximately -2% over the five years, highlighting an overall reduction in import volume.
